FTP (File Transfer Protocol) – это стандартный протокол передачи файлов, широко используемый для обмена данными между клиентами и серверами в сети. Создание пользователя FTP в Ubuntu позволяет установить соединение с сервером по FTP и передавать файлы.
Создание пользователя FTP в Ubuntu может быть полезным в различных сценариях, например, если вам нужно предоставить кого-то доступ к определенной директории на вашем сервере. В этой статье мы рассмотрим подробную инструкцию, как создать пользователя FTP в Ubuntu и настроить его доступ.
Первым шагом является установка и настройка FTP-сервера на вашем сервере Ubuntu. Для этого вы можете использовать популярные FTP-серверы, такие как vsftpd или ProFTPD. После установки FTP-сервера вы можете приступить к созданию пользователя FTP.
Чтобы создать пользователя FTP в Ubuntu, вы можете использовать команду adduser. Например, вы можете выполнить следующую команду в терминале:
sudo adduser ftp_user
Замените «ftp_user» на имя пользователя, которое вы хотите создать. После выполнения этой команды вам будет предложено ввести пароль для нового пользователя.
Шаг 1: Установка FTP сервера
Чтобы установить vsftpd, выполните следующие команды:
- Откройте терминал;
- Введите команду
sudo apt-get update
, чтобы обновить список пакетов; - Затем введите команду
sudo apt-get install vsftpd
для установки vsftpd; - По завершении установки vsftpd, сервер FTP будет автоматически запущен.
После установки vsftpd вы можете перейти к следующему шагу — созданию пользователя FTP.
Шаг 2: Создание нового пользователя
Чтобы создать нового пользователя для FTP в Ubuntu, выполните следующие действия:
1. Откройте терминал и введите следующую команду:
sudo adduser новое_имя_пользователя
Здесь «новое_имя_пользователя» — это имя, которое вы хотите присвоить новому пользователю.
2. Вы увидите указания ввода пароля и других сведений о пользователе. Введите пароль дважды и затем заполните предлагаемую информацию, если требуется. Необязательное поле E-mail можно оставить пустым.
3. После ввода информации о пользователе вам будет предложено проверить правильность параметров. Если все введено верно, нажмите Enter.
Теперь у вас есть новый пользователь FTP в Ubuntu! В следующем шаге мы настроим его доступ к FTP-серверу.
Шаг 3: Настройка прав доступа
После создания пользователя ftp необходимо настроить права доступа к его домашней директории. Это позволит контролировать, какие файлы и директории пользователь может просматривать, редактировать или удалять.
Существует несколько способов настройки прав доступа:
Способ | Описание |
---|---|
Использование системных инструментов | Ubuntu предоставляет инструменты для управления правами доступа, такие как chmod и chown. Вы можете использовать их для настройки прав с помощью командной строки. |
Использование графического интерфейса | Если вы предпочитаете графический интерфейс, вы можете использовать программы, такие как Nautilus или Midnight Commander, для настройки прав доступа файлам и директориям. |
Использование файловых менеджеров | Существуют файловые менеджеры, такие как FileZilla, которые позволяют настраивать права доступа к файлам и директориям через FTP-соединение. |
Выберите наиболее удобный для вас способ настройки прав доступа, и продолжайте следующий шаг.
Шаг 4: Установка и настройка FTP клиента
В Ubuntu предустановленный FTP клиент называется FileZilla. Он является одним из самых популярных и надежных FTP клиентов с открытым исходным кодом.
Для установки FileZilla FTP клиента в Ubuntu выполните следующие действия:
Шаг 1:
Откройте терминал на вашем компьютере.
Шаг 2:
Установите FTP клиент FileZilla с помощью команды:
sudo apt-get install filezilla
Шаг 3:
После того, как установка завершена, запустите FileZilla FTP клиент, введя команду:
filezilla
При запуске FileZilla появится окно программы, в котором вы сможете настроить подключение к FTP серверу, используя данные, полученные при создании пользователя FTP.
Это был последний шаг по установке и настройке FTP клиента в Ubuntu. Теперь вы можете использовать FileZilla для установления соединения с FTP сервером и передачи файлов.
Шаг 5: Проверка подключения
Для того чтобы убедиться, что пользователь FTP успешно создан и можно подключиться к серверу, необходимо выполнить некоторые тесты подключения:
- Откройте FTP-клиент на вашем компьютере. Например, можно использовать популярную программу FileZilla.
- Введите адрес сервера FTP в поле «Хост». Это может быть IP-адрес вашего сервера или его доменное имя.
- Укажите порт, который вы настроили для FTP-сервера. Обычно это 21.
- Выберите протокол FTP, который будет использоваться для подключения: FTP или FTPS (Secure FTP).
- Введите имя пользователя и пароль, которые вы создали в предыдущих шагах.
- Нажмите кнопку «Подключиться» или аналогичную.
Если все настройки введены правильно и сервер FTP работает корректно, вы должны успешно подключиться к серверу и увидеть файловую структуру вашего сервера.
Если подключение не удалось, проверьте правильность настройки имени пользователя и пароля, а также убедитесь, что FTP-сервер запущен и настроен правильно.
Поздравляю! Теперь вы знаете, как создать пользователя FTP в Ubuntu и проверить подключение к FTP-серверу!